随着物联网技术在智能家居、工业互联网、智慧医疗等领域的深度渗透,物联网应用开发正从概念验证迈向规模化落地的关键阶段。这一过程中,开发团队的构建与协作效率直接决定了产品的交付速度、系统稳定性以及市场竞争力。尤其是在设备协议兼容性、边缘计算架构设计、数据安全传输等关键技术环节,单一技术背景的团队已难以应对复杂场景需求。因此,如何组建一支具备跨学科能力、高效协同的物联网应用开发团队,成为行业普遍关注的核心议题。
跨学科人才需求激增,复合型团队成标配
物联网应用开发不同于传统软件项目,其核心在于“软硬结合”与“多端联动”。一个完整的物联网系统通常涵盖感知层设备、通信协议栈、云平台服务、前端交互界面以及后端数据分析模块。这意味着开发团队不仅需要掌握嵌入式开发、网络编程、数据库管理等技能,还需理解传感器原理、无线通信标准(如Zigbee、LoRa、NB-IoT)及边缘计算部署策略。当前市场上,具备全栈能力且熟悉特定行业应用场景的工程师愈发稀缺,导致企业在招聘时面临“有岗无人”的困境。为此,越来越多企业开始转向构建复合型团队,将硬件工程师、软件开发者、数据分析师与领域专家有机融合,形成以实际业务为导向的研发闭环。
敏捷开发与DevOps实践中的现实挑战
尽管敏捷开发模式结合DevOps工具链已在多数物联网项目中普及,但在实际执行中仍暴露出诸多问题。例如,开发与测试环节脱节导致缺陷频繁回溯,版本发布周期长;跨部门沟通成本高,尤其在涉及第三方设备接口对接时,常因信息不对称引发返工。此外,由于物联网设备种类繁多,协议差异大,同一套代码在不同终端上表现不一,进一步加剧了集成难度。这些问题若不加以解决,将直接影响物联网应用开发的整体效率与质量。

模块化开发与自动化测试:破局关键路径
为突破上述瓶颈,引入模块化开发与自动化测试流程成为行之有效的创新策略。通过将系统拆分为独立可复用的功能模块(如设备接入模块、数据加密模块、远程控制模块),各团队可在保证接口规范的前提下并行开发,显著缩短整体研发周期。同时,借助CI/CD流水线实现自动编译、单元测试、集成测试与部署,不仅减少了人为误操作风险,还提升了代码质量与发布频率。在真实项目中,这种模式已帮助团队实现研发周期缩短30%、缺陷率降低50%的量化成果,充分验证了其可行性与价值。
优化协作机制,推动生态可持续发展
高效的物联网应用开发不仅是技术层面的革新,更依赖于组织内部协作机制的持续优化。建立清晰的角色分工、定期的技术评审会议、可视化任务看板以及跨职能轮岗机制,有助于打破信息孤岛,增强团队凝聚力。更重要的是,在项目初期即引入用户反馈机制,让开发团队能够快速响应真实使用场景中的痛点,从而迭代出真正满足市场需求的产品。这种以用户为中心的开发理念,正是推动整个物联网生态走向成熟的重要动力。
在物联网应用开发日益复杂的今天,唯有通过科学的团队建设与精细化的协作管理,才能在激烈的市场竞争中占据先机。我们专注于为客户提供定制化的物联网应用开发解决方案,涵盖从需求分析、系统架构设计到全生命周期维护的全流程支持,凭借扎实的技术积累与丰富的实战经验,助力企业实现从原型到量产的平稳过渡。18140119082
欢迎微信扫码咨询